eBike rules in Berlin & Maryland
Maryland sorts eBikes into three classes: Class 1 (pedal-assist to 20 mph), Class 2 (throttle to 20 mph), and Class 3 (pedal-assist to 28 mph). No license, registration, or insurance is required for any class. In Maryland, riders under 16 must wear a helmet.
